2024年6月11日发(作者:)

getmenubarinfo用法

getmenubarinfo是一个函数,可以用于获取当前操作系统的菜单

栏信息。

准确的用法是调用该函数,然后获取返回的菜单栏信息。具体的

实现方式可能因不同的编程语言或操作系统而略有差异。

在Windows操作系统上,可以使用Windows API函数来获取菜单

栏信息。首先要调用FindWindow函数来找到当前活动的顶级窗口句柄,

然后使用GetMenu函数获取菜单栏句柄,接着使用GetMenuItemCount

函数获取菜单项的数量,最后可以使用GetMenuString函数或

GetMenuItemInfo函数来逐个获取菜单项的文本信息。

在Mac操作系统上,可以使用Objective-C或Swift来获取菜单

栏信息。使用NSApplication类的sharedApplication()方法获取应用

程序对象,然后使用mainMenu属性获取主菜单,再通过遍历菜单项来

获取菜单项的文本信息。

除了获取菜单栏信息外,还可以通过系统的菜单栏相关函数来执

行其他操作。例如,可以通过AppendMenu或InsertMenuItem函数来

向菜单栏添加新的菜单项,通过SetMenu函数将菜单栏应用于指定的

窗口等。

需要注意的是,具体的使用方法还是要根据编程语言和操作系统

来确定,因为不同的语言和平台会有不同的API和函数库可供使用。